Wall kit installation-rating on functionality not on construction
I began by purchasing the Ideal Pet Products 15-by-23.5-Inch Super-Large Ruff-Weather Pet Door with Telescoping Frame. This was for new construction through an exterior wall. I didn't initially purchase the wall kit because I couldn't think of a reason why I needed it. I just thought I would frame it myself and deal with the gap between the telescoping components of the door.This is what I learned. I framed it fine, the gap was present, and it would have been fine except....the frame was wood, I took a look at the gap and immediately had visions of the dirt and water that would gather there as the dogs came and went. Then it made sense, pay the $40.00 for the plastic wall kit. I thought that it would keep everything clean and that it would be easy to keep clean, just wipe up any water and dirt left during the entry/exit process. Wood on the other hand would absorb the water and become stained from the dirt.As I said, mine was for new construction. I trimmed the exterior and interior so the door unit was secured on the trim on both sides. The door has a nice seal, and the trim provides a smooth service, a small bead of caulk doesn't hurt either. Trim is not only important for a smooth tight seal, and aesthetics, it also provides width for those of you who may be worried about shortening the bolts others have bemoaned in their reviews.To finish the project I used window/door great stuff to fill in the space between the frame and wall kit, caution--this is the last step after the door is in, secure, and ready for use. The plastic wall kit is so flimsy the great stuff would easily collapse the kit.The kit itself, cheap plastic and not really worth $40.00. But, it fits the pet door nicely. Over all it serves its purpose very well. Could you make your own? Probably, but by the time you are done doing that, well it is your time.Installation: OK, the gripes about the length of the bolts. Of course longer is better because you can't add length to a bolt. If you need to shorten a bolt it is relatively easy. Measure your length carefully, screw two nuts on the bolt and secure at the desired length. Tighten both together so they lock, use the outer nut as a guide/straight edge for your hacksaw. If you don't have a hacksaw you can pick a small one up for about $7, get it when you buy your nuts. Remove any burrs from the bolt.The end result is a functional pet door, well sealed, well used and appreciated. Good luck.

Doesn't Fit. Need to do lots of modifications to make work.
It doesn't fit the door kit. Bought both the super large door and super large wall kit. The wall kit is 4" too tall. The depth is fine. There are a few tabs that you can snap off to adjust the depth. None of the snap off depths fit my wall perfectly, so I ripped them on a table saw. The pieces fit together with tongue and groove (T&G) joints. But when I had to cut 4" off the sides to adjust the height, then the T&G joint was gone. I glued every remaining T&G joint with PVC glue, which worked great. The wall kit has raised edges along the perimeter. I had to grind off the raised edges in order to get the wall kit to slide into the outer frame of the door kit. The bolts are long and need to be cut to length. That's fine, but they have machine threads and won't screw into the plastic holes. I bought long thin lag screws with coarse threads that would bite into the plastic holes.
